    Abstract
    During the COVID-19 pandemic, the Teaching (and Learning) Continuity and Recovery Team (TCRT) was charged with identifying and addressing Colorado State University's academic needs while fostering both the quality of our learning environments and well-being of faculty and staff. The membership of TCRT grew to represent a broad set of offices and collectively developed a distinctive and detailed knowledge of academic functions, processes, and policies. This report, prepared for Provost and Executive Vice President Mary Pedersen, covers the history of the TCRT from its formation in March 2020 to ...
